With the Spring season coming to a close, I decided to do a little scouting for bear close to home in the Kalama area, and combine it with a family hike. The first pic is right where an old brushy cut with about 15' reprod meets tall timber with good visibility.

The second pic was off of an abandoned quad trail deep in tall timber about 3/4 mile from the first pic. I believe this is from bear but I am not sure on this one. It was really soft and smooth with no solids. There were no deer or elk tracks around it and there was heavy brush overhead.

The 3rd pic is an overview of the area. Looking from the tall timber across the reprod toward a newer cut.
